Transaction 8eb65a435715d59a7ba3774b4472a24e26c0608a7ba9913468310263b8620bfe
1 Input
1 Output
-
8eb65a435715d59a7ba3774b4472a24e26c0608a7ba9913468310263b8620bfe:0
- value
- 5114192
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1366e6210687ed066256b9a0b02b8cbb78767cee O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mb7BwLxbF5pt3Yo1necp9cM2bYQWpYKW